The Children’s Trust Fireworks
Venue: Children’s Trust, Tadworth Court, KT20 5RU
When: Friday 25th October 2019
Gates Open: 6pm
Child-friendly display: 7pm
Main display: 8pm
This promises to be a spectacular night of fireworks within the trust’s mansion grounds. Sponsored by Toyota GB, the event features a child-friendly display in addition to the main performance. Plenty of food and drink is available on the night with a licenced bar selling both al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ages.
The Trust will be running a park and ride service for the event from the old Legal and General site in Kingswood, Tadworth, KT20 6EU to The Children’s Trust.

Godstone Farm
Venue: Godstone Farm, Tilburstow Hill Road, Godstone
When: Thursday 31st Oct and Friday 1st November 2019
Time: Pre-show 5pm; fireworks start at 5.30pm
Godstone Farm is doing two evenings of ‘Low Bangs’ fireworks, which is perfect for those with sensitive ears or people who just don’t like the bangs!
Tickets are limited and must be bought in advance on the website. NO tickets are available to buy on the door on the day. The firework ticket includes a full day’s farm entrance (where you can take advantage of the half-term spooky activities that are also on offer).
There’s a pre-show, which starts at 5pm, which will include a display from the Godstone Dance Academy as well as competitions and giveaways. The fireworks are scheduled to follow at 5.30pm.
Godstone farm is laying on additional external catering outlets in addition to the usual on-site ones.
Cost: £14.90 per person; children under 2 years £7.90 and under ones are free

Epsom Fireworks Display
Venue: Hook Road Arena, KT19 8QG
When: Saturday 2nd November 2019
Gates Open: 5.30pm (funfair open from 5.30pm); fireworks 7.30pm
Gates close: 10.30pm
An annual fixture, The Epsom Fireworks Display has run since 1971 and is considered one of the best in the south of England. Last year’s event attracted nearly 8000 people. The fireworks display and funfair is this year sponsored by Illusion Fireworks
and local business Zestan Ltd and supported by the 7th Epsom Scout Group in conjunctions with charities from the area.
Cost: Tickets are available in advance for £8.00 each until 23.59 on Friday 1st November. They cost £10 on the day. Children under 5 are free.
